About

Marissa Lubin is a scholar working on Hematology, Immunology and Surgery. According to data from OpenAlex, Marissa Lubin has authored 32 papers receiving a total of 464 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Hematology, 13 papers in Immunology and 11 papers in Surgery. Recurrent topics in Marissa Lubin's work include Hematopoietic Stem Cell Transplantation (27 papers), Transplantation: Methods and Outcomes (11 papers) and Immune Cell Function and Interaction (8 papers). Marissa Lubin is often cited by papers focused on Hematopoietic Stem Cell Transplantation (27 papers), Transplantation: Methods and Outcomes (11 papers) and Immune Cell Function and Interaction (8 papers). Marissa Lubin collaborates with scholars based in United States. Marissa Lubin's co-authors include Juliet N. Barker, Andromachi Scaradavou, Sergio Giralt, Nancy A. Kernan, Doris M. Ponce, Sean M. Devlin, Anne Marie Gonzales, Miguel‐Angel Perales, Glenn Heller and Hugo Castro‐Malaspina and has published in prestigious journals such as Blood, Bone Marrow Transplantation and Biology of Blood and Marrow Transplantation.
